In their Advocacy track talk on “Understanding the Social Values of Your Players” Riot Games’ Tash Elliott and Jeffrey Burrell will discuss the extensive research Riot has done to understand the underlying social values their players have across the world, lessons learned, and how they applied that information to create meaningful social impact campaigns and long term value for players.
This is more important now than ever because game developers need to be thinking globally when they consider their players, all of whom will have different backgrounds and different social values.
